The band that modeled their image on the New York Dolls, projected raw energy, spirit, emotion, and fun, and had short, simple, fast, hard-driving songs that remained high on the charts into the early 1980s is c) The Ramones. The Ramones were known for their stripped-down approach to rock music, with most of their songs featuring catchy melodies, limited chords, and concise lyrics. Their songs often lasted around two minutes or less but packed a significant punch, embodying the core elements of the punk rock movement that was rapidly gaining momentum during the late 1970s.
